YC11 TZV is a 2011 BMW 530 in Black with a 2,993c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81.3%.
Across all 2011 BMW 530 models, the average MOT pass rate is 82.0% with a typical mileage of 85,846 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W 530 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 30,757 recorded failures. If you're considering buying YC11 TZV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 530 typically stays on UK roads for around 27 years. At 15 years old, this BMW 530 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
